namespace db {
namespace hints {
// Format V1 (encoded in base64):
// uint8_t 0x01 - version of format
// sync_point_v1 - encoded using IMR
//
// sync_point_v1:
// UUID host_id - ID of the host which created the sync point
// uint16_t shard_count - the number of shards in this sync point
// per_manager_sync_point_v1 regular_sp - replay positions for regular mutation hint queues
// per_manager_sync_point_v1 mv_sp - replay positions for materialized view hint queues
//
// per_manager_sync_point_v1:
// std::vector addresses - adresses for which this sync point defines replay positions
// std::vector flattened_rps:
// A flattened collection of replay positions for all addresses and shards.
// Replay positions are grouped by address, in the same order as in
// the `addresses` field, and there is one replay position for each of
// the shards (shard count is defined by the `shard_count`) field.
// Flattened representation was chosen in order to save space on
// vector lengths etc.
